Default That darned paste options clipboard

Whenever I cut and past some text inside a Word document I am left with that
clipboard-like icon there in the middle of my document for paste options.
Maybe if I was mixing a bunch of styles together it might make some sense.
But, no, the style for the entire document is Normal. Apart from the
heading, Normal is the only style in use when this happens to me. Even if I
were pasting text with a different style or from a different document or
from the internet I would use Paste Special anyway. After annoying me for a
while the durned thing seems to disappear. Is there a way to get rid of it
when it appears?


  #2   Report Post  
Suzanne S. Barnhill
 
Posts: n/a
Default That darned paste options clipboard

Have you tried disabling it on the Edit tab of Tools | Options?

FWIW, the way to get rid of it when it appears is to click away from it or
continue working (or perhaps press ESC).
